Thousands displaced as floods hit Nyando

Kakola Location Chief Jacob Ong'udi (in red) leads the evacuation of the locals at Kakola Village in Nyando, Kisumu County on December 2, 2019. Over 1000 people have fled their homes in Ogenya and Kakola due to floods as humanitarian crisis looms. [Denish Ochieng, Standard].

Hungry children shivered in the cold as their helpless mothers ferried loads of household goods to safer grounds after flash floods displaced least 1000 people in Nyando, Kisumu County.
